|
ie6,ie7對(duì)table.appendChild("tr")的支持和IE8不一樣,用insertRow、insertCell來代替或者為表格添加tbody,然后向tbody中添加tr。FF不支持InnerText。
所以動(dòng)態(tài)加載網(wǎng)站列表的程序修改為: var tr = tableLinks.insertRow(-1);//FF必須加-1這個(gè)參數(shù) var td1 = tr.insertCell(-1); td1.innerText = key; var td2 = tr.insertCell(-1); td2.innerHTML = "<a href='" + value + "'>" + value + "</a>"; 或者:<table id="tableLinks"> <tbody></tbody> </table>,然后tableLinks. tBodies[0].appendChild(tr); |
|
|